Following a series of feedings, doubling the amount of water each time until the culture peaked at the top of the jar, the starter was moved to this mixer bowl. At that point it no longer benefitted from assistance of helping warmth that was intended to hasten revivification. One final feeding after the above photo which again doubled the amount of water contained in the sponge, kneading in this machine, then three days fermentation in the mixing bowl placed in the refrigerator to retard the yeast. The sponge was removed from the refrigerator and unceremoniously dumped onto a floured working surface . It was too wet and had to be corrected with additional flour. That's a bit of a shame because that fresh flour is bland, and unaffected by the fermentation, although the culture would appreciate being fed again, if cultures are capable of appreciation, at any rate, the organisms used the refreshment flour for food. I'd rather the sponge be too stiff and corrected by additional water. If this happens again, I'll reinsert the hook and knead again thoroughly. This additional flour is causing minor problems with the shaped loaves.

As survivors of the freezing cold air, this culture, this particular combination of strains, is cold-enured. What that means to the baker is that cold storage fermentation will have hardly any effect on them at all. It will barely slow down these little guys. Bakers call that cold storage "retardation," but to this culture it means little more than a cool fermentation. This culture behaves differently than cultures collected on tropical islands and desert stretches. Because of having survived extreme cold and having been culled by that freezing this culture is stronger, faster, more virile, more tolerant, and frankly, more fun, than cultures that thrive and survive only when the going is easy. Making your own sourdough culture.

For the record, once again, here is how you can collect your own sourdough culture of yeast cells and bacteria. The two methods are similar to one another and they're both quite easy, child's play, actually.

1) Make a slurry with flour and water. Cover and keep at 95℉ / 35℃ for 24 hours. Done.

2) Make a slurry with flour and water. Cover with an open fabric like cheesecloth, or a woman's nylon. Set in the open air for three days. Cover and keep at 95℉ / 35℃ for 24 hours. Done.

What? Sound too easy?
Elaboration:

1) Make a slurry of flour and water, say, 1/2 cup each or 1 cup each, doesn't matter. It should be about the viscosity of pancake batter. Cover it with a lid to the jar, a plate on the bowl, plasticine wrap, whatever. Take it to a spot that is consistently warm or make a spot that is consistently warm, say, with a light bulb of low wattage and a towel covering both the light and the jar. Target temperature is 95℉ / 35℃, not to exceed 100℉ / 38℃. If the contents in the jar does exceed 100℉ / 38℃ then everybody DIES and the project is ruined !!!!!eleven!!!!111111. I'm kidding.

Ed Woods of Sourdough International renown (scientist) suggests using a cardboard box with a weak lamp, but I find that complication is not necessary. He's concerned the freeze-dried cultures he's marketing are successful -- customer satisfaction, and all that. I turn the stove to low and drape a towel over the burner that's a chimney for the oven, the towel also covers the jar. Setting it directly on the burner, the heat coming up from the oven is too hot, and leaving it uncovered, the air is too cool. I check it occasionally to make sure the temperature underneath the towel is about right. The method has never failed. Within 24 hours bubbles WILL appear, if not actual foam, and you can consider yourself successful. You can proceed with adding water, flour, salt, and get on with making a bread sponge to be either aged in cold storage for a few days to ferment, or made directly into bread dough. Be sure to save a portion for the next batch.

Naturally, this method captures and develops the flavors inherent in the combination of organisms that are already present in the flour which is most likely a combination of grain from several sources. The same thing can be done with single-source grain. In that case, take wheat grain (bins at Whole Foods) and process it to dust in a coffee grinder or a mill, use that for the flour in the same kind of slurry. The result will be specific to the source of that one particular grain, most likely a single field, possibly even somewhere nearby, like a neighboring state. Isn't that neat-o mosquito?

This need be done only once. After this, any additional water/flour added to the mixture can be done at room temperature. A small portion of the mixture, say, 1/2 cup or so should be saved in the refrigerator to start new batches of sponge or dough at room temperature. Usually, bakers like to reinvigorate the sponge for a day or two through successive feedings to bring the culture to full activity, rather than sluggish putzing around. Come'on, if cowboys could make this work, you can too.

2) You can make a slurry out of flour and collect airborne yeast for a few days in your location and build up enough organisms in your slurry that they collectively overcome the organisms that are in the flour. Cover a bowl of slurry with cheesecloth, a metal strainer, splatter guard, woman's hose, anything to keep bugs and debris out. Three days in the open air will certainly do it, even in winter. A hot windy day is best, my theory is, unhappy airborne organisms that are dislodged from their origins are shoved with great force directly into the slurry by the motion of the air. You can collect enough on a good windy day within a single hour. Then heat for 24 hours the same as the first method.

3) You can experiment yourself and compare the results from the airborne culture in the slurry you collected with a plain slurry straight from the flour bag. Heat them together but in separate jars and have a race. I've found the collected slurry is actually slower to culiminate, and the differences in the resulting cultures, how they bake, rise, the resulting crumb, crust, the speed the yeast works, etc., along with how they taste ultimately, is very distinct, enough so that the separate cultures need to have their own name.

That whole time I was checking out what is available on eBay. Nothing really close to a cloche specifically for baguettes, but they do have lots of clay bakers for chickens, roasts and such. Not really the right shape so I debated internally while time elapsed. Eventually I decided to go with eBay, and I couldn't be more pleased. This closed cloche designed for chickens is perfect for bread, when inverted so to avoid the raised ribs designed to elevate the bird above its juices.
